Modified Shepard's method by six-points local interpolant

In this paper, we present an improvement of the Hexagonal Shepard method which uses functional and first order derivative data. More in details, we use six-point basis functions in combination with the modified local interpolant on six-points. The resulting operator reproduces polynomials up to degree 3 and has quartic approximation order. Several numerical results show the good accuracy of approximation of the proposed operator.
